Output ef676d6552a693116ded8f21423401330bf7c05d648efb39155b02867dc62cc3:0

value
49950054
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1b9a895eddbba5f6a4b68198e6c24e501d48da22 OP_EQUALVERIFY OP_CHECKSIG
address
13WxNa7UsTrPaBoKRPtjbdLg6nAfZyGW8y
transaction
ef676d6552a693116ded8f21423401330bf7c05d648efb39155b02867dc62cc3
spent
true